Definition of Arbitrage in Financial Markets

Arbitrage is the simultaneous purchase and sale of an asset in different markets to exploit price differences for risk-free profit.

What is Arbitrage and How Does It Operate in Futures Trading?

Arbitrage is a strategic financial practice utilized predominantly within the futures market to exploit discrepancies in asset valuation between different trading venues. It involves identifying an asset traded at varying prices across multiple exchanges or geographical regions and executing concurrent buy and sell orders to lock in the spread without exposure to market risk. This mechanism relies on the principle that market inefficiencies are short-lived as arbitrage activity tends to align prices swiftly. What distinguishes arbitrage is its ability to deliver near riskless returns by capitalizing on market inefficiencies across diverse financial instruments, including equities, commodities, currencies, and derivatives. It requires rapid information processing and execution capabilities, typically harnessed by institutional investors and quantitative funds who deploy advanced algorithms and real-time analytics to detect and seize these fleeting opportunities.

Key Features of Arbitrage in Futures Markets

  • Price Discrepancy Exploitation: Arbitrage depends on finding price differences for the same asset or closely related assets across different markets, which can be geographical or temporal.
  • Simultaneous Buy and Sell: Trades are conducted simultaneously to eliminate market risk and lock profit from the spread.
  • Low Risk: Because transactions happen almost instantaneously, exposure to market volatility is minimized.
  • Leverage and Margin Usage: Futures arbitrage often uses leverage to amplify returns on relatively small spreads.
  • Market Efficiency Contribution: Arbitrage narrows price gaps, contributing to market efficiency and price discovery.
  • Technology Reliance: Arbitrageurs invest immensely in real-time data feeds, algorithmic trading platforms, and high-frequency trading systems.
  • Transaction Costs Consideration: Profits must overcome costs such as commissions, spreads, and taxes to remain viable.
  • Wide Range of Arbitrage Types: Including pure, merger, convertible, spatial, and retail arbitrage.

How Arbitrage Strategically Functions in the Futures Market

Arbitrage in the futures market operates by first identifying the underlying asset traded at dissimilar prices across exchanges. Traders initiate a simultaneous purchase where prices are lower while executing a corresponding sale where higher prices prevail. Futures contracts specify standardized terms—contract size, expiration dates, and settlement methods—which are essential for aligning the trades. Margin requirements must be met to secure both positions and facilitate leverage. Settlement typically occurs through physical delivery or cash settlement, depending on the asset type. For example, a futures arbitrageur might buy crude oil futures on the Chicago Mercantile Exchange (CME) at a lower price while selling equivalent contracts on the Intercontinental Exchange (ICE) at a premium, thereby capturing the spread. This precise orchestration demands impeccable timing and risk management, which firms like Virtu Financial and Man Group master through advanced quantitative models and execution strategies.

Main Uses of Arbitrage in Modern Financial Markets

  • Speculation: Traders aim to profit from temporary price inefficiencies by rapidly executing concurrent buy and sell trades with minimal risk.
  • Hedging: Arbitrage strategies can hedge exposure by neutralizing directional market risk through offsetting positions in correlated securities.
  • Arbitrage of Merger and Acquisition Deals: Traders speculate on price fluctuations surrounding corporate events, profiting from price convergence post-announcement.
  • Cross-Market Integration: Arbitrage connects global markets, facilitating the synchronization of asset prices and promoting liquidity.
  • Technology-Driven Trading: Many use arbitrage to exploit short-lived anomalies created by delays in market information dissemination or technical glitches.

Impact of Arbitrage on Market Efficiency and Stability

Arbitrage significantly enhances liquidity, narrowing bid-ask spreads and aligning prices across global exchanges. By swiftly correcting pricing inefficiencies, market volatility can be dampened in some instances through arbitrage activities. However, the intense competition among entities like Deutsche Bank, HSBC, and other major players has eroded many traditional arbitrage profits, demanding ever greater technological investment and innovation. Arbitrage also facilitates price discovery by incorporating disparate information into asset prices, making futures and other markets more transparent and efficient. Although it largely reduces arbitrage opportunities over time, its presence serves as a critical mechanism sustaining market equilibrium and investor confidence.

Benefits of Engaging in Arbitrage Trading

  • Low Risk of Loss: Arbitrage offers opportunities for near risk-free profits by exploiting pricing inefficiencies.
  • Market Efficiency: The arbitrage process helps align prices across markets, benefiting overall market health.
  • Increased Market Liquidity: Arbitrageurs contribute to higher trading volumes and tighter spreads, aiding investor transactions.
  • Cross-Border Capital Flows: Arbitrage encourages international investments and market integration through seamless price corrections.
  • Profit Potential in Various Market Conditions: Arbitrage strategies benefit from momentary market imperfections, regardless of broader economic cycles.

Risks Associated with Arbitrage Strategies

  • Execution Risk: Delays or failures in trade execution can eliminate anticipated profits or generate losses.
  • Transaction Costs: Commissions, taxes, and fees can erode spreads and reduce profit margins.
  • Market Risk: Market fluctuations during trade execution may lead to exposure and losses.
  • Capital Requirements: Significant capital is required to exploit small spreads effectively.
  • Technological Dependence: System failures, glitches, or latency can result in missed opportunities or adverse outcomes.

Frequently Asked Questions about Arbitrage

How do transaction costs affect arbitrage profits?

Transaction costs such as brokerage fees, taxes, and spreads reduce the net profit from arbitrage trades and can sometimes turn profitable trades into losses.

Is arbitrage completely risk-free?

No, while arbitrage aims to minimize risk, execution delays, market volatility during transactions, and operational risks can expose traders to potential losses.

What role does technology play in arbitrage trading?

Technology is fundamental in identifying and swiftly executing arbitrage opportunities through high-frequency trading systems and real-time data analytics.

Can individual investors practice arbitrage?

Due to high capital and technology requirements, arbitrage is primarily executed by institutional investors, hedge funds, and professional traders.

How has arbitrage evolved with market efficiency?

Advancements in technology and increased market transparency have significantly reduced arbitrage opportunities, requiring more sophisticated strategies and faster execution.
